We don’t have gunboats on PH/Bonny waterways – indigenes tell Wike

Brave Dickson

The indigenes of Bonny Local Government Area of Rivers State have told the state government that Port Harcourt/Bonny waterways don’t have gunboats.

They drew the attention of the state government in view of the recently donated 14 ballistic gunboats to security agents by Governor Nyesom Wike.

Speaking on behalf of the indigenes, the Former Chairman, Bonny Marine Transporters Association, Golden Hart said that the non stationing of gunboats on Port Harcourt/Bonny sea route had made travellers vulnerable to attacks.

He said, “we travel at the mercy of God.

“There is no gunboat stationed on our sea route.

What gunboat operatives only do is to patrol on our waterways once in a while.

“Since sea pirates have noticed that our waterways don’t have stationed gunboats, they calculate when gunboats will not patrol and attack our people.

“Among the 14 gunboats that Governor Wike had donated to security agents, he should tell security agencies to station some on our waterways.”

Hart further gave an instance of sea robbery on a passenger boat few days ago which he said was foiled because of a gunboat on patrol when the incident occurred.
